Iibhloko zamanzi ze-EK ziye zazisa ibhloko entsha yamanzi egcweleyo, i-EK-Vector RTX Titan, eyenzelwe ikhadi lemizobo le-NVIDIA Titan RTX. Umvelisi waseSlovenia ubonakala ecinga ukuba ikhadi levidiyo yabathengi ebiza kakhulu kwisizukulwana seTuring sifanelekile ibhloko yamanzi engaqhelekanga, ngoko isebenzise igolide yangempela ukuyidala.
Isiseko sebhloko yamanzi, kunye nezinye izinto, zigqunywe ngegolide. Isiseko ngokwaso senziwe ngobhedu olusulungekileyo. Ngokuqinisekileyo, isigqibo sokugubungela isiseko kunye nomaleko wegolide kunokwenzeka ngakumbi ngenxa yokuqwalaselwa kobuhle kunye nomnqweno wokunika i-EK-Vector RTX Titan block yamanzi imbonakalo ekhethekileyo. Igolide ikhusela ubhedu kwi-corrosion, kanye njenge-nickel plating eqhelekileyo. Kwaye into enomdla kukuba igolide ine-conductivity engcono ye-thermal ngokuphindwe kathathu xa kuthelekiswa ne-nickel, nangona kunjalo, inikwe ubukhulu obuncinci kakhulu bengubo yokukhusela, oku akunakwenzeka ukuba kuchaphazele ukusebenza kokupholisa.
Umphezulu we-EK-Vector RTX Titan block yamanzi yenziwe ngeplastiki emnyama (polyformaldehyde). Kwakhona yenziwe ngolu hlobo i-terminal enemingxuma emine yokudibanisa ibhloko yamanzi kwisekethe ye-LSS. Izifakelo ezineG1/4β³ zemisonto ziyaxhaswa. Akunjalo ngaphandle kokukhanyisa i-RGB ngokwezifiso, exhotyiswe kuphela nge-logo ye "TITAN" kwenye yeziphelo zebhloko yamanzi.
Imveliso entsha ayihambelani kuphela nekhadi levidiyo le-NVIDIA Titan RTX, kodwa kunye nereferensi ye-GeForce RTX 2080 Ti, ekubeni yakhiwe kwiibhodi zesekethe eziprintiweyo ezifanayo. Ibhlokhi yamanzi ye-EK-Vector RTX Titan sele ifumaneka kwi-odolo yangaphambili kwi-EK Water Blocks kwivenkile ye-intanethi ngexabiso le-250 euro. Ukuthengiswa kwemveliso entsha kuya kuqalisa nge-5 ka-Epreli.
